Vector3D.Normalize Método

Definición

Normaliza la estructura Vector3D especificada.

C#
public void Normalize();

Ejemplos

En el ejemplo siguiente se muestra cómo normalizar una Vector3D estructura.

C#
// Normalizes a Vector3D using the Normalize method.  
// Returns a Vector3D.

Vector3D vector1 = new Vector3D(20, 30, 40);

vector1.Normalize();
// vector1 is approximately equal to (0.37139, 0.55709, 0.74278)

Comentarios

Un normalizado Vector3D mantiene su dirección, pero su magnitud se convierte en 1. El resultado Vector3D suele denominar vector de unidad. Un Vector3D objeto se normaliza dividiendo por Vector3D su magnitud.

Se aplica a

Producto Versiones
.NET Framework 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1
Windows Desktop 3.0, 3.1, 5, 6, 7, 8, 9, 10